Doom: The Dark Ages – Release Date, Gameplay Features, and What to Expect
The highly anticipated prequel to the Doom franchise, Doom: The Dark Ages, is set to release on May 15, 2025, for PC, PlayStation 5, and Xbox Series X|S. Announced during the recent Xbox Developer Direct event, the game promises to deliver a fresh take on the classic Doom experience while retaining the brutal action that fans love.
What Is Doom: The Dark Ages?
Doom: The Dark Ages serves as a prequel to the modern Doom reboot series, providing insight into the origins of the Doom Slayer and his battle against demonic forces in a medieval-inspired setting. Unlike its predecessors, which emphasized fast-paced combat and movement, this installment takes a more deliberate approach, focusing on stand-and-fight mechanics that encourage strategic encounters.
Key Gameplay Features
- Slower, Tactical Combat: Unlike previous Doom entries that emphasized speed and agility, Doom: The Dark Ages introduces a slower combat pace. Players must stand their ground and utilize new mechanics to fight off waves of enemies effectively. A new slow-motion Glory Kill system allows for precise execution of finishing moves, adding a cinematic touch to combat.
- New Weapons and Arsenal: The game introduces several new medieval-inspired weapons, alongside familiar futuristic firepower. Expect to wield massive swords, crossbows, and siege weaponry to obliterate demons. Signature Doom weapons like the Super Shotgun and Chainsaw make a return, adapted for the medieval aesthetic.
- Epic Mounts – Dragons and Atlan Mech: Players will have the opportunity to ride fire-breathing dragons, adding a new dimension to exploration and combat. The inclusion of an Atlan Mech, a towering war machine, allows players to take on larger enemies and crush hordes of demons in large-scale battles.
- Expansive Single-Player Campaign: Doom: The Dark Ages offers an extensive single-player experience, foregoing a multiplayer mode to ensure a tightly crafted, narrative-driven journey. The story delves into the origins of the Doom Slayer, revealing his transformation from an ordinary warrior into the legendary demon slayer.
- Accessibility and Customization Options: The game features a wide range of difficulty sliders, enabling players to tailor their experience based on combat difficulty, enemy aggression, and exploration focus. Enhanced accessibility settings will cater to players with different abilities, ensuring an inclusive experience.
Technical Aspects and Platforms
The game is set to launch on PC, PS5, and Xbox Series X|S, featuring cutting-edge graphics powered by the id Tech 8 engine, promising ultra-realistic environments, fluid animations, and next-gen lighting effects. Players subscribed to Xbox Game Pass for PC and Game Pass Ultimate will have access to the game on day one, making it an attractive option for subscribers.
